The Importance of Catering in South Indian Weddings

Food is not just a necessity at weddings—it’s a celebration of culture, tradition, and love. South Indian weddings, particularly Tamil weddings, are known for their elaborate spreads served on banana leaves, reflecting the region’s culinary heritage. The meal is an integral part of the wedding, signifying prosperity and joy, and it is usually a pure vegetarian feast.

Traditional South Indian Wedding Dishes

At a traditional South Indian wedding, the meal is typically served as a grand buffet or a sit-down meal. Some popular dishes that make their way into the catering menu include:

Sambar: A lentil-based stew made with vegetables, tamarind, and a unique blend of spices.

Rasam: A tangy soup made from tomatoes, tamarind, and a variety of spices, which aids digestion and complements the meal.

Vadai and Idli: Popular snacks served as part of the wedding breakfast or starters. These deep-fried or steamed rice cakes are often paired with chutneys and sambar.

Payasam: A sweet pudding made with milk, sugar, and rice or vermicelli, often served as dessert to complete the meal.

Curd Rice: A comforting dish of yogurt mixed with rice, often enjoyed at the end of the meal for its cooling effect.

The entire spread is usually served on a banana leaf, which adds to the authenticity of the meal and is a traditional practice in South Indian weddings.
